estructura KTMOBJECT_CURSOR (wdm.h)
La estructura KTMOBJECT_CURSOR recibe información de enumeración sobre los objetos KTM cuando un componente llama a ZwEnumerateTransactionObject.
Sintaxis
typedef struct _KTMOBJECT_CURSOR {
GUID LastQuery;
ULONG ObjectIdCount;
GUID ObjectIds[1];
} KTMOBJECT_CURSOR, *PKTMOBJECT_CURSOR;
Miembros
LastQuery
Después de que ZwEnumerateTransactionObject devuelva, este miembro contiene el GUID del último objeto que ZwEnumerateTransactionObject enumera. Antes de llamar a ZwEnumerateTransactionObject la primera vez, el autor de la llamada debe establecer este valor en cero.
ObjectIdCount
Después de que ZwEnumerateTransactionObject devuelva, este miembro contiene el número de GUID que contiene la matriz ObjectIds .
ObjectIds[1]
Matriz asignada por el autor de la llamada de elementos con tipo GUID. Después de que ZwEnumerateTransactionObject devuelva, esta matriz contiene GUID que identifican objetos enumerados.
Comentarios
La estructura KTMOBJECT_CURSOR se usa al principio de los búferes que los llamadores pasan a la rutina ZwEnumerateTransactionObject .
Requisitos
Requisito | Value |
---|---|
Cliente mínimo compatible | Disponible en Windows Vista y versiones posteriores del sistema operativo. |
Encabezado | wdm.h (incluya Wdm.h, Ntddk.h, Ntifs.h) |